  • Charlie's Boat

    Kit Chase

    Hardcover (G.P. Putnam's Sons Books for Young Readers, May 16, 2017)
    Best friends really are the best when they use their imaginations to help each other. Charlie, Oliver, and Lulu love to play outside together. One fine day they all go fishing, but Charlie doesn’t have much fun—all he can catch are sticks. Next, they build little boats and have a race, but, once again, things don’t go very well. Charlie’s boat comes in last. Things seem pretty gloomy until Oliver comes up with a plan. They build a special boat they can all play on, together! Kit Chase offers a sweet ode to friendship in this tale of three best friends who can count on each other to always make play time fun.

  • Charlie Bone

    Jenny Nimmo

    Paperback (Scholastic (2002-2007), March 15, 2007)
    Charlie Bone's life undergoes a dramatic change when he discovers that he can hear the thoughts of people in photographs. The mysterious and magical powers of the Red King have been passed down through his descendants; some gifts are evil and some are good. Charlie is one of the chosen and now must attend Bloor's Academy for gifted children, where some of his classmates have equally mysterious powers. Titles include: (#1) Midnight for Charlie Bone; (#2) Charlie Bone and the Time Twister; (#3) Charlie Bone and the Invisible Boy; (#4) Charlie Bone and the Castle of Mirrors; (#5) Charlie Bone and the Hidden King; (#6) Charlie Bone and the Beast.
